Meaning of Parfait

Parfait Meaning: Exploring the Surname from a Perspective of Etymology and Significance

When it comes to surnames, the meanings behind them can often reveal intriguing insights into the individuals and families that bear them. One such surname that carries a depth of significance is 'Parfait'. In French, this name can be interpreted to mean “completed” or “accomplished”. It is a moniker that signifies someone who does not do things by halves, but rather strives for perfection in all they do.

According to Emmanuelle Hubert, 'Parfait' can be understood in the sense of “work completed”. This suggests that those who bear this surname are known for their dedication to seeing tasks through to the end with excellence and precision.

Albert Dauzat, in his work "Dictionnaire Étymologique des Noms de Famille et Prénoms de France", mentions 'Parfait' as a variant of Barvaux. This association may hint at a lineage or geographical connection tied to the surname.

Eugene Vroonen, in the "Dictionnaire Etymologique des Noms de Famille de Belgique", points to the origin of 'Parfait' from Perfectus, possibly linked to St. Parfait, a martyr in Cordoba. This historical reference adds depth to the significance of the surname.

Paul Chapuy, in "Origine des Noms Patronymiques Francais", discusses the political affiliation of 'Parfait' in the United States. This sheds light on how surnames can also carry connotations beyond individual traits, reflecting societal contexts and narratives.
